Handwashing and Exclusion of Ill Employees Most Effective Mitigation MeasuresNorovirus:
Handwashing and Exclusion of Ill Employees
Most Effective Mitigation Measures

By Food Safety Tech Staff

A new study highlights the most effective strategies for combating norovirus in retail food establishments.

PFAS Molecule, Courtesy NISTPhasing out PFAS

By Food Safety Tech Staff

Public concern and awareness of the risks of PFAS combined with increased regulatory action and a new method to break down some of the most harmful compounds are signaling the food and beverage industry that its time to embrace detection and mitigation.
